Chiles Rellenos

Ingredients
- 1 pound queso fresco or queso asadero, sliced into strips
- 4 poblano chiles
- 1 teaspoon canola oil
- 1 medium tomato, diced
- 1 medium onion, diced
- 4 cups water
- 1 tablespoon chicken consommé powder (bouillon)
- 2 potatoes, diced
- 1 teaspoon salt
- 4 sprigs of cilantro
- 4 eggs (separated into whites and yolks)
- 1 teaspoon ground cumin
- 1 teaspoon garlic powder
- 1 teaspoon onion powder
- ½ teaspoon smoked paprika
- 1 cup flour
Instructions
- Using tongs, roast the poblano chiles over an open flame on the stove until charred on all sides. Alternatively, roast them in the oven by placing them on a baking sheet under the broiler for 5-7 minutes per side until charred. Once roasted, place the peppers in a glass bowl, cover tightly with plastic wrap and let steam for 15 minutes. After cooling, peel off the charred skin and make a small lengthwise cut at the base to remove the seeds.
- In a pot, cook the tomato, onion and cilantro with oil until soft. Add the water, chicken consommé powder, salt and diced potatoes. Cook until the potatoes become tender and the broth blends well.
- Separate the eggs, placing the whites in a mixing bowl. Beat with a mixer until stiff peaks form. Gently fold in the yolks, ground cumin, garlic powder, onion powder and smoked paprika with a rubber spatula until incorporated. Be careful not to overmix and deflate the egg whites.
- Slice the queso fresco into strips and stuff each poblano chile with the cheese.
- Coat the stuffed chiles with flour, then dip them into the egg batter, ensuring they are fully covered.
- Heat oil in a pan over medium heat. Fry the chiles until golden brown on all sides.
- Add the remaining egg batter to the prepared broth and cook for a few minutes until it thickens slightly. Taste and adjust salt if needed.
- Serve by placing the fried chiles in a bowl and pouring a large spoonful of the tomato-based broth over the top. Enjoy with a side salad or vegetables of choice.
